Kohima | February 18 

Nagaland Chief Minister Neiphiu Rio today maintained that the State Government is introducing innovative ideas and announcement for youth aimed at generating employment as well as leisure and entertainment. 

Presenting the State Budget 2021-22 at the 7th session of the 13th Nagaland Legislative Assembly (NLA) on February 18, he informed that the Strategic Committee on Economic Affairs headed by the Chief Minister has come up with a comprehensive strategy aimed at generating employment and gainfully utilising the services and experiences of thousands of returnees who have lost jobs and careers outside Nagaland. 

Funding by NEC and support from the State Government to the tune of 26 crores is expected to create thousands of jobs in the next twelve months, he said. 

"We will also support establishment of private transport companies to generate employment, encourage private investment and reduce public expenditure," he added.  

The State government also announced the Chief Minister’s Young Leadership Programme earlier but could not be implemented due to the pandemic, he said. 

The programme will be done on the lines of the International Visitor Leadership Programe (IVLP) and in collaboration with the Alumni of the United States Exchange Alumni, would give “life changing experiences to the participants and groom young Nagas the global environment,” he said.

In terms of leisure and entertainment via culture, sports, arts etc, he also announced the Chief Minister’s Scholarship for Music &Arts as well as the new Conservatory of Folk & Traditional Music attached to Regional Centre of Excellence for Music & Arts for archiving traditional tunes and folk songs. 

Mega events aimed at boosting economy and generating employment will also be held, he said. 

Noting that Nagaland and the North East are ideal for adventure and motor sports, he said the state will host the final leg and the grand finale of the Indian National Rally Championships. 

In November 2021, Indian motorsports will converge in Nagaland for an event that will draw the attention of the national and international media, Rio claimed.  

The Kohima Cross Country will be held in collaboration with the Athletic Federation of India and will be promoted as a race that traverses the historic sites of the Battle of Kohima, he informed. 

Public parks for recreation, exercise and fitness will be established in all the district headquarters and the State Government will extend assistance for initial establishment but maintenance and upkeep will engage local communities and stakeholders, he added.
